Summary of various MT-targeting agents applied to protect the nervous system.

ClassificationCompoundPathological modelOutcomeRef.

MSAsPaclitaxel (Taxol)SCIEnhancement of nerve regeneration and functional recovery[119, 120]
Retinal nerve injuryIncreased MT numbers and stabilization to restore axonal transport[121]
ADImprovements in axonal transport, tissue, and motor function[122]
EpothilonesSCIDecreased scarring, increased axon regeneration, and improved motor function[102, 103]
PDRescued MT defects and attenuated nigrostriatal degeneration[123]
ADReduced axonal dystrophy, increased axonal MT density, improved speed of axonal transport, and improved cognitive performance[124, 125]
Davunetide (NAP)AD, ALSPrevented axonal transport disruption, synaptic defects, and behavioral impairments[126, 127]

MDAsVincristineiPSC-derived neurons from HSP patientsAmeliorated axonal swelling[128]
Okadaic acidHyperphosphorylated Tau to model ADReduced the growth of the rat cortical neuron axons[129]
